I guess I'm not as smart as I think. I was absolutely sure that replacement forms for med supps were only for replacing supps, not Medicare Advantage. Uh, wrong.

I know I have replaced MAPDs with supplements before but this is the first time I've ever had UW catch it and insist on a replacement form.

So while I'm getting ready to argue with UW because I'm still "sure" the form isn't needed, or at least was a company-specific requirement, I start looking at the forms for different companies. One after the other, they all have Medicare Advantage on the forms.

Holy crap, how could I have missed this?
